MANTECH seeks a motivated, career and customer-oriented Junior Program Control Analyst to join our team. This position is 100% remote.

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
The Junior Program Control Analyst I assists in drafting budget reports and helps prepare materials for cost-benefit evaluation studies.
They follow established standard operating procedures to update and maintain financial management databases.
They prepare routine status reports for senior management review and facilitate administrative coordination for the budget team.
The Junior Program Control Analyst I provides foundational knowledge of program control protocols and supports the collection of data for financial after-action reports.
They assist in the tracking of budget expenditures and the preparation of mission-readiness documentation.
They support the conversion of financial data into desired formats for dissemination among stakeholders in the USINDOPACOM AOR.
The Junior Program Control Analyst I takes direction, guidance, and mentoring from more senior staff.
